// Equivalent to `count_collection_iterator`, `count_collection_iterator_flat` and `count_iterator`
// iterating over the collection with an accumulator in order to avoid the sum step after.
fn count_collection_iterator_fold(
collection: &[HashMap<String, Progress>],
value: Progress,
) -> usize {
collection
.iter()
.fold(0, |acc, map| acc + count_iterator(map, value))
}
